Hearts of Oak Still Holds Talks With Their Playmaker On Contract Renewal

Hearts of Oak are open to selling Daniel Afriyie Barnieh before his contract expires and the Black Stars forward could be set for a move to Europe, with a renowned sports site reporting that the Ghanaian giants are not against the player’s decision.

The report states that the 21-year-old attacker’s idea of traveling abroad in search of a greener pasture has become more appealing.

Hearts of Oak committed a huge amount of money towards Barnieh’s contract extension but former U-20 captain is not willing to stay according to reports.

Now the club have made Barnieh their main man and his decision to leave the club appears to be a big blow to the Phobians.

“We have approached him several times to extend his contract but he is yet to do so. It is very difficult but we have to give him the green light now. Although, we have one month to conclude the talks and we would love to see him playing for us next year and the Black Galaxies at the CHAN tournament as well. We have tabled a “final offer” of a contract extension to him and let see what happens next,” close source from the club told a blog site.

Barnieh has proven his quality, coming up through the ranks of the Black Satellites, helping the Black Galaxies to qualify for CHAN.

Barnieh has been successful in winning the Premier League, two FA Cup trophies, and the Super Cup. He is currently with the Black Stars of Ghana for the ongoing FIFA World Cup in Qatar.

His contract with the club ends on December 31, 2022.
